On Equipment Event#

The On Equipment Event task is activated when the configured event(s) are received from the equipment and the properties values received will be emitted.

Inputs#

Name Data Type Description
Activate Boolean Enables or Disables the event listening and triggering

Note

Although the drawn Task box indicates that the Activate input is of type any it will act based on the converted value to Boolean. The visual information will be fixed in a future version.

Outputs#

Name Data Type Description
event AutomationEvent The automation event object
timestamp DateTime The timestamp for when the event is triggered
eventRawData Object The raw automation event object
<EquipmentProperty> <EquipmentProperty> value Properties associated with the event
Error Error Error that occurred during the processing of this task

Behavior#

In this task you choose a driver when dropping it into the workflow (if you have more than one driver associated with the controller).

The task will become available (listening to the event(s)) on one of the following conditions:

  • Auto Activate setting is set to true

  • Activate input is fed with a true Boolean value (or compatible, like 1, true, t, yes, y)

When the selected event occurs (or any event if All events flags is activated), every property associated with it will have its value emitted.

If the working mode is OneEvent, the event will only trigger once, whereas if it is AlwaysActive it will always trigger until it is disabled.

The task can be disabled by sending a false Boolean value into the Activate input.
